Transaction 74151c3f68d07bc954da786afa1b09fa8c2802db944433cc881cf140d4c39e33

1 Input
2 Outputs
  • 74151c3f68d07bc954da786afa1b09fa8c2802db944433cc881cf140d4c39e33:0
  • value  11643255
    address  3ESKti2CZAFduAVCWPyrdnipaMyBhM1NqG
  • 74151c3f68d07bc954da786afa1b09fa8c2802db944433cc881cf140d4c39e33:1
  • value  9663992
    address  3DC4R6piVgo5qKwENU6weq6vwbxk1e6fLQ